A micro earthquake occurred at 4:09:42 AM (PDT) on Sunday, March 29, 2026.
The magnitude 1.2 event occurred 25 km (15 miles) ENE (60 degrees) of Soledad, CA.
The hypocentral depth is 8 km ( 5 miles).
